Fixup (attributes support)

This commit is contained in:
Alexandre Archambault 2015-12-30 01:34:37 +01:00
parent 8af6efa708
commit d188cb0b1a
1 changed files with 6 additions and 2 deletions

View File

@ -39,7 +39,7 @@ object FromSbt {
val fullName = sbtModuleIdName(module, scalaVersion, scalaBinaryVersion) val fullName = sbtModuleIdName(module, scalaVersion, scalaBinaryVersion)
val dep = Dependency( val dep = Dependency(
Module(module.organization, fullName), Module(module.organization, fullName, module.extraAttributes),
module.revision, module.revision,
exclusions = module.exclusions.map { rule => exclusions = module.exclusions.map { rule =>
// FIXME Other `rule` fields are ignored here // FIXME Other `rule` fields are ignored here
@ -79,7 +79,11 @@ object FromSbt {
val deps = allDependencies.flatMap(dependencies(_, scalaVersion, scalaBinaryVersion)) val deps = allDependencies.flatMap(dependencies(_, scalaVersion, scalaBinaryVersion))
Project( Project(
Module(projectID.organization, sbtModuleIdName(projectID, scalaVersion, scalaBinaryVersion)), Module(
projectID.organization,
sbtModuleIdName(projectID, scalaVersion, scalaBinaryVersion),
projectID.extraAttributes
),
projectID.revision, projectID.revision,
deps, deps,
ivyConfigurations, ivyConfigurations,